Szpakowska et al. also researched conolidone and its action to the ACKR3 receptor, which assists to elucidate its previously unidentified mechanism of motion in each acute and Long-term discomfort Management (fifty eight). It absolutely was found that receptor amounts of ACKR3 have been as large or maybe better as These in the endogenous opiate program and were being correlated to similar regions of the CNS. This receptor was also not modulated by traditional opiate agonists, which includes morphine, fentanyl, buprenorphine, or antagonists like naloxone. Inside of a rat design, it had been uncovered that a competitor molecule binding to ACKR3 resulted in inhibition of ACKR3’s inhibitory action, leading to an General boost in opiate receptor activity.

Importantly, these receptors were being observed to happen to be activated by a variety of endogenous opioids at a concentration comparable to that observed for activation and signaling of classical opiate receptors. In turn, these receptors ended up identified to acquire scavenging exercise, binding to and decreasing endogenous levels of opiates available for binding to opiate receptors (59). This scavenging action was uncovered to supply guarantee to be a detrimental regulator of opiate purpose and in its place way of Command to the classical opiate signaling pathway.

Tabernaemontana divaricata Conolidine is undoubtedly an indole alkaloid. Preliminary experiences counsel that it could provide analgesic consequences with handful of from the harmful side-consequences related to opioids for example morphine, although At this time it's got only been evaluated in mouse products.
